1. Rectangles that are 12 cm wide and 10 cm long can be joined together to form a
square. Find the first three shortest lengths of a side of each square that can be
made.
10 cm
12 cm
2. Rectangles that are 27 cm wide and 36 cm long can be joined together to form a
square. Find the length of each side of the smallest square that can be made.
36 cm
27 cm
